Background
Along with the popularization of laser cleaning technology, a large number of handheld laser cleaning machines are applied to industrial sites, some traditional industrial cleaning machines can damage objects in the cleaning process, some have certain limitations, some environmental pollution is serious, in order to solve the problem, the laser cleaning machines are produced, the laser cleaning can clean organic pollutants and inorganic matters including metal rust and metal particles, and the laser is non-contact to the cleaning of workpieces, so that the cleaning of precise workpieces or precise parts thereof is very safe, and the precision of the precise workpieces or the precise parts thereof can be ensured.
The staff realizes the control to laser output through the button of operating laser handheld device, in the application of reality, there is the risk that handheld head collides with and drops, in long-time working process, laser handheld device's operating button can be in the block state, if the in-process laser handheld device at laser output drops unexpectedly, laser still probably keeps the output at the in-process that drops, there is very high risk hidden danger to operating personnel and environment around, unexpected laser irradiation can be very big damage personnel healthy, and have the risk of igniting and detonating to inflammable and explosive material, certain distance has between laser handheld device and the equipment body, operating personnel need the scram switch on the operating device body can only break off the output of laser, personnel's reaction also has certain time, the actual operation in-process has great potential safety hazard.

Compared with the prior art, the beneficial effects of the utility model are that: this safety device that takes off has not only realized that the safety device that takes off is to the quick reaction control of hand-held type laser cleaning machine, and at laser cleaning operation in-process, if take place that laser cleaning mechanism drops, can break off the output of laser in the twinkling of an eye, has guaranteed the safety of personnel and equipment:
(1) Through carrying out laser cleaning to the work piece by the laser head, the switch comes to play on-off control's effect to the laser head, and angle sensor can real-time perception laser cleaning head's space angle and acceleration data, can judge the atress change of laser cleaning head through the processing of control treater to passback data, and equipment normal work in safe area is under abnormal conditions: if the laser cleaning mechanism falls off in the laser cleaning operation process, the output of the laser can be instantly cut off, and the safety of personnel and equipment is ensured;
(2) The gas pump is started by controlling the processor, dust generated by cleaning the workpiece by the laser head is absorbed by the air suction cover, is conveyed to the insides of the two groups of high-pressure suction pipes by the air suction cover, is conveyed by the hose, is conveyed to the inside of the filter box by the gas conveying pipe, and is filtered by the filter screen, so that the dust gas is quickly absorbed and purified when the handheld laser cleaning machine works, the flying-out diffusion of the dust is effectively reduced, and the cleanliness of the surrounding environment is improved;

Referring to fig. 1-5, the present invention provides an embodiment: a loosening and loosening safety device applied to a handheld laser cleaning machine comprises a laser cleaning head 1 and a first pipe clamp 2, a handle 9 is installed at the bottom end of the laser cleaning head 1, a switch 12 is installed on the outer wall of the handle 9, a bottom support 6 is installed at one side, far away from the handle 9, of the bottom end of the laser cleaning head 1, a side handle 7 is installed on the outer wall of the bottom support 6, an air suction cover 4 is installed on the outer wall of the laser cleaning head 1 above the bottom support 6, a laser head 5 is arranged inside the air suction cover 4, the switch 12 plays a role in on-off control on the laser head 5, an angle sensor 8 is installed at the top end of the laser cleaning head 1 above the bottom support 6, a second pipe clamp 3 is installed at the top end of the laser cleaning head 1 at one side of the angle sensor 8, and the first pipe clamp 2 is installed at one side, far away from the second pipe clamp 3, of the top end of the laser cleaning head 1;
through opening switch 12 during the use, the handheld handle of staff 9 and collet 6 come the convenient drive laser cleaning head 1 and remove, drive laser head 5 by laser cleaning head 1 and remove, carry out laser cleaning to the work piece by laser head 5, side handle 7 makes things convenient for the handheld laser cleaning head 1 of side direction to remove, switch 12 comes to play on-off control's effect to laser head 5, angle sensor 8 can real-time perception laser cleaning head 1's space angle and acceleration data, can judge the atress change of laser cleaning head 1 through control processor 15 to the processing of passback data, equipment normally works in safe area, under the abnormal conditions: if the laser cleaning mechanism falls off in the laser cleaning operation process, the output of the laser can be instantly cut off, and the safety of personnel and equipment is ensured;
the laser cleaning head comprises a laser cleaning head 1, a cleaning box 11 is arranged outside the laser cleaning head 1, a filter box 24 is arranged inside the cleaning box 11, a filter screen 23 is arranged inside the filter box 24, the filter screen 23 has a dust gas filtering effect, a gas pump 21 is arranged inside the cleaning box 11 on one side of the filter box 24, the gas pump 21 has an effect of accelerating gas flow, a gas pipe 22 is arranged on the outer wall of the gas pump 21, one end of the gas pipe 22 extends into the filter box 24, a hose 10 is arranged on one side, far away from the gas pipe 22, of the outer wall of the gas pump 21, one end of the hose 10 extends into the laser cleaning head 1, a main pipe 20 is arranged inside the laser cleaning head 1, the main pipe 20 is connected with the hose 10, two groups of high-pressure pipelines 19 are arranged at one end, far away from the hose 10, one end, far away from the main pipe 20, of the main pipe 20, a high-pressure suction pipe 18 is arranged at one end, and the high-pressure suction pipe 18 extends into a suction hood 4;
when the dust cleaning device is used, the gas pump 21 is turned on by the control processor 15, under the driving of the gas pump 21, dust generated by cleaning a workpiece by the laser head 5 is absorbed by the gas suction cover 4, is conveyed to the insides of the two groups of high-pressure suction pipes 18 by the gas suction cover 4, is conveyed to the inside of the high-pressure pipeline 19 by the high-pressure pipeline 18, is conveyed to the inside of the main pipe 20 by the main pipe 20, is conveyed to the inside of the hose 10 by the hose 10, is conveyed to the inside of the filter box 24 by the gas conveying pipe 22, and is filtered by the filter screen 23 to purify gas, so that the dust gas is quickly absorbed and purified when the handheld laser cleaning machine works, the flying-out diffusion of the dust is effectively reduced, and the cleanliness of the surrounding environment is improved;
